Begin your adventure with a morning pickup from Kampala or Entebbe. Head to Jinja, stopping first at the Uganda Martyrs Shrine Namugongo for a photo stop and an explanation about the martyrs that were killed from this spot.Next, stop at the Ssezibwa Waterfalls for a brief hike to the top of the falls. Spend some time in the natural environment, appreciating the beauty of the area, walking through the bamboo forest , and listening to the birds whispers.Visit the African traditional shrines to witness how the African religion is practiced and how traditional healers offer medication to the patients. Then, stop at a tea and sugarcane plantation, the main cash crop in the region. Walk out of the car and take some pictures of the landscape and plantations.Drive through Mabira Rainforest, Uganda’s largest rainforest, before arriving in Jinja. Walk on the new Nile Bridge, then head down to the shores of Lake Victoria. Take a 1-hour boat ride on Lake Victoria, connecting to the source of the Nile and also riding on the Nile River.Receive a certificate of authenticity for stepping at the source of the Nile. Then, go ziplining on the river Nile, offering an opportunity to fly over the Nile. Enjoy a buffet-style lunch before driving through Jinja city markets to explore more of the city’s historical buildings and attractions. Finally, return to Kampala.
